About This Item
New York: Hyperion. Fine in Fine dust jacket. 2000. First Edition. Hardcover. B/w photos, index. Dust jacket protected in a removable Brodart cover. Dark gray boards and black spine imprinted in gold with title and author's name. Photograph collage on end papers. Stated First Edition with full number line 10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1. Thirty-two pages of black and white photographs. . 8vo - over 7¾" - 9¾" tall. 460 pages. Liz Smith, the "Grande Dame of Dish," has been covering the comings and goings of the rich and infamous for more than four decades from her privileged front-row perch on the front lines of celebrity journalism. Now -- in her own words -- comes the sensationally candid and down-to-earth memoir of a starstruck little tomboy from Fort Worth, Texas, named Mary Elizabeth Smith, who grew up to becom the highest-paid print journalist in the world. .
